I do not know the software and hardware of the Mavic Mini, however, I realized with a friend, him flying with a Mini 2, that the number of "locked" satellites is much higher, 11 to 16 respectively, sometimes while my Mavic Mini reached 14 , your Mini 2 reached 23.
I read the characteristics of the DJI Mini 2, it actually captures more satellites, because it connects beyond the GPS (USA) and Glonass (Russia) constellation, it also uses the Galileo (Europe) constellation and that is a big difference.
As it is a security problem, the more satellites, the lower the risk of losing the drone, what would be the possibility of having this feature also in the Mavic Mini? Would other hardware be needed? Would a firmware update solve this? Or this is impossible and I must follow the standard DJI recommendations: "Sell (or throw in the trash) your Mavic Mini and buy our Mini 2"
